What a fantastic hotel!! My husband and I have now stayed in this hotel twice and are already planning a third visit - testament to the quality, service and fabulous experience offered by the Jumeirah Beach Hotel. It's quite expensive, but a great example of getting what you pay for - the rooms are spacious and come with a whole manner of luxuries to include fresh fruit delivered daily, complimentary bath robes, daily resort newsletters, chocolates, and fresh towels left in the shapes of animals! The facilities within the hotel are fantastic, a large main pool with swm up pool bar, family pool & executive pool, all with fantastic views of the Burj Al Arab. Great sports facilities and excellent provisions for younger children at the Sinbad club, teenagers and the young at heart also well catered for with complimentary access to 'Wild Wadi' water park which is right next door. The hotel also offers complimentary shuttle buses to the Mall of the Emirates (the big one with the ski slope) and the Ibn Battuta Mall (much smaller, but absolutely beautiful and well worth a visit!). Food at the hotel is excellent, with a good range of themed restaurants including Italian, Lebanese, British & American although some of these do have a dress code, and may need to be booked a couple of days in advance. Word of advice, if you're celebrating anything, make sure you tell the staff. I mentioned in passing that I would be celebrating my 30th birthday whilst at the hotel, and was suprised by a birthday card, cake and bottle of champagne. Height of luxury, staff are well trained and on hand to cater for your every need, whether that's a bit of help putting up your parasol by the pool, pouring your drinks or cooling you down with a light misting of chilled Evian as you relax in the sun! Another great advantage of this hotel is that it is in an established part of Dubai where there is no building work currently underway, much more peaceful than the other end of Jumeirah Beach (near the Hilton and others) where there are cranes and construction sites everywhere. Disadvantages........... a bit too expensive to go back every year.

Expense depends very much on time of year - I stayed for 7 nights in Sept 06 and paid £1150 & for ten nights in June 07 for £1049 (both times flying with Virgin. Definitely worth shopping around for a good deal - try dream ticket.
also think about the time of year, cheapest to go in June/July/August, but with temperatures of 50 degrees plus, I'm thinking that next time it may be worth going for the more expensive months where it's a bit cooler.
